Keith Molzer, Co-Founder & Managing Partner at Flyover Capital

Keith Molzer

Co-Founder & Managing Partner @ Flyover Capital

Lenexa, United States

Keith Molzer is a Series A investor at Flyover Capital in Lenexa focused on Artificial Intelligence and SaaS. Keith has been an entrepreneur more than 25 years and started a variety of companies in the Kansas City region. For the last nine years, Keith served as Founder and CEO of Balance Innovations, the leading developer of cash office software solutions for the retail industry. Keith founded the company in 2004 and has led it through its growth from astaff of five and several hundred installs to a multi-product company with more than 75 team members and 8,500 contracted installations in North America. Prior to starting Balance Innovations, Keith founded a consulting practice, Entrepreneurial Consulting Corporation that advised start-ups, economic development agencies, non-profits and the federal government. His clients included the State of Kansas (KTEC), the Kauffman Foundation, the State of Maine and the U.S. Department of Commerce’s National Institute for Standards and Technology (NIST). Keith is active with many local startups as an angel investor and currently has eight active investments. Keith was awarded Ernst and Young Entrepreneur of the Year in 2010 and has received the Kansas City Champions of Business award three times. Keith currently sits on the board of Balance Innovations and KCNext and serves as the Network and Communications chair for the Kansas City chapter of Young Presidents Organization (YPO). Keith was active in Kansas Pipeline and served as a mentor in 2010 and 2011. Keith attended the University of Nebraska-Lincoln, earned his BA from Baker University and MBA from Rockhurst University.

Opendorse Opendorse
Opendorse provides technology to the athlete endorsement industry. More than 75,000 athletes use the free Opendorse app to understand, build, and monetize their name, image, and likeness (NIL) value. Opendorse operates a SaaS-enabled Marketplace business model. Sports organizations (teams, leagues, athletic departments) pay annual subscriptionfees to help manage athlete endorsements through the Opendorse SaaS platform.Sports supporters (brands, fans, sponsors, donors) pay one-time transaction fees to book athlete endorsements through the Opendorse Marketplace platform. Opendorse is the largest provider of technology in the athlete endorsement and name, image, and likeness (NIL) industry. Partners include the USOPC, NFLPA, MLBPA, NBPA, NHLPA, PGA TOUR, LPGA, and more than 100 NCAA athletic departments. The company was founded by Adi Kunalic, Blake Lawrence, and Timothy Braun in 2012 and is headquartered in Lincoln, Nebraska. $3.1M / Series A / Jun 27, 2019
